               EDITORIAL






   Probably no one would  disagree that computers have changed  our
world. They have and probably will continue to change the world of po-
lice negotiators. Whether it is the bad guy using them against us while
we  are negotiating or the negotiator charting the progress of the team
during negotiations, the technological implications and possibilities are
there and will continue to expand.
   Over the past few years, I have begun to notice more and more Web
sites either directly related to crisis negotiations or to other areas of infor-
mation that might be useful to the negotiator in the field. This informa-
tion may be helpful in preparing for an incident, also during negotiations,
and even post-incident. I suggest these to you in addition to the plethora
of books, some better than others, being written in the field. The other
problem is that the Web sites of interest seem to fade from the scene al-
most as fast as they appear. Those mentioned here were live at the time
of this writing. I am sure that others will spring to life as we go forward.
Look  for them.
